Defining Perforated Stainless Steel Mesh Simply

At its core, perforated stainless steel mesh is a thin sheet of stainless steel that’s been punched or stamped with carefully spaced holes or patterns. The size, shape, and arrangement of these perforations are designed for specific uses like ventilation, filtration, or protection. Unlike plain metal sheeting, the perforations give it breathability without sacrificing strength. This balance means engineers and designers can implement it where air, water, light, or sound need to pass through, but debris and contaminants can’t. Key Aspects of Perforated Stainless Steel Mesh

1. Durability and Corrosion Resistance

Stainless steel’s inherent rust resistance makes all the difference — especially in highly corrosive environments like coastal regions or chemical plants. The perforated design doesn’t weaken its structural integrity; instead, many engineers I’ve spoken to say it enhances adaptability and lifespan.

2. Customization and Scalability

A beautiful thing about this mesh is its versatility. You can tailor hole size, thickness, pattern, and even the stainless steel grade to the project’s demands — whether that’s filtering microscopic particles or providing architectural shading. That quality means manufacturers can upscale or downscale production fairly efficiently.

3. Cost Efficiency Over Time

While the upfront cost can be higher than standard metals or plastics, the long-term maintenance savings and durability often tip the scales. Less frequent replacements and repairs mean it’s often more economical in real-world applications.

4. Environmental Sustainability

Stainless steel is recyclable, and perforated mesh uses less material by design. This combination supports green initiatives, reducing waste without sacrificing functional strength. Additionally, its role in water and air filtration contributes directly to environmental protection.

5. Safety and Design Integration

Because it can be engineered with extremely precise patterns, perforated stainless steel mesh often replaces bulky grilles or barriers. This helps maintain visibility, airflow, or light while securing spaces, so safety doesn’t feel like a compromise.

Typical Specifications of Perforated Stainless Steel Mesh

Specification Typical Range / Options
Material Grade 304, 316L (most common), 321
Sheet Thickness 0.3 mm to 3 mm
Hole Shape Round, square, slotted
Hole Size 0.5 mm to 30 mm diameter
Open Area Percentage 10% to 70%
Sheet Size Standard 1000 x 2000 mm or customized

Future Trends and Innovations to Watch

The material science behind perforated stainless steel mesh is advancing steadily. One interesting trend is integration with digital manufacturing methods like laser perforation — allowing even more precise and complex patterns that can optimize airflow or particle capture. Environmental demands are pushing suppliers to develop lower-carbon stainless steel alloys and more energy-efficient production lines. Meanwhile, hybrid systems combining stainless steel mesh with coatings or plastics promise enhanced life cycle sustainability.

Lastly, in the “smart building” arena, the mesh is starting to play a role in sensor protection and airflow optimization — part of the growing digital transformation in urban infrastructure.

FAQ: Common Questions About Perforated Stainless Steel Mesh

What industries benefit most from perforated stainless steel mesh?
Industries like water treatment, construction, automotive, and food processing use this mesh extensively. Anywhere you need durable filtering, protective barriers, or ventilation, it’s a go-to solution.
How custom can the perforation patterns be?
Very custom. Manufacturers can tailor hole size, shape, spacing, and overall sheet size almost endlessly to meet your design needs.
Is perforated stainless steel mesh environmentally friendly?
Yes, it is recyclable and often longer lasting than plastic or coated metal alternatives, reducing waste and energy consumption over time.
Can I use this mesh outdoors in harsh climates?
Absolutely. Stainless steel grades like 316L resist corrosion from saltwater, chemicals, and extreme temperatures, making it ideal for outdoor use.
